Outstanding reply numbers on z/OS consoles
Outstanding reply numbers are used only on z/OS® system consoles. They are used to pass input directly to IMS™. Terminals defined to IMS do not use outstanding reply numbers.
As an example, IMS might display the following on the z/OS console:
*48 DFS996I *IMS READY*
To
communicate with IMS through
the z/OS system console, you
must reply with the outstanding reply number (in this example, the
number is 48). A reply might look like this: R 48,/START DC
After IMS responds to the command,
the next outstanding reply number is displayed with the DFS996I message,
as follows: DFS058I START COMMAND COMPLETED
*49 DFS996I *IMS READY*
